more toolchain + stage 1 updates
[hdw-linux/hdw-linux.git] / packages / base / bzip2 / bzip2
1 # hdw - linux bzip2 package
2 #
3 # author: hackbard@hackdaworld.dyndns.org
4 #
5 # [V] 1.0.3
6 # [S] 1-2 2-12
7 # [D] bzip2-1.0.3.tar.gz http://www.bzip.org/1.0.3/
8
9 e_ver=`echo $ver | awk -F. '{ print $1 "." $2 }'`
10
11 if [ "$stage" = "2" ] ; then
12         pre_install()   {
13                 make -f Makefile-libbz2_so
14                 make clean
15                 rm -f $prefix/bin/bz{cat,cmp,diff,grep,ip2*,less,more}
16                         }
17
18         post_install()  {
19                 cp -v bzip2-shared $root/bin/bzip2 &&
20                 cp -av libbz2.so* $root/lib &&
21                 ln -svf ../../lib/libbz2.so.${e_ver} $prefix/lib/libbz2.so &&
22                 rm -v $prefix/bin/{bunzip2,bzcat,bzip2} &&
23                 ln -svf bzip2 $root/bin/bunzip2 &&
24                 ln -svf bzip2 $root/bin/bzcat
25                         }
26 fi